Resetting the instrument
An instrument reset should only be performed when all
other remedial actions have failed.
For example, you might reset an instrument if it ’hangs’.
r To reset the instrument
1 Place the instrument on a level surface.
2 Press the on/off button for at least 10 seconds and
then release the button.
f The instrument turns off and on again.
f The splash screen is displayed.
f Depending on the instrument’s configuration, the
Glucose app screen or the app library is
displayed.
